Maxine “Joyce” Lawrence, 81, of Huntingburg, Indiana, passed away on Tuesday, September 30, 2025, at U of L Jewish Hospital in Louisville.

She was born on November 21, 1943 to Sherman Henry and Lela Marie (Leighty) Rhodes in Pike County, Indiana.  Joyce was a homemaker and babysitter. She loved playing bingo, cards and spending time with family, grandchildren and great- grandchildren. Joyce is preceded in death by her parents; first husband, David Mathias; two brothers, Bernard and Theodore Rhodes; four sisters, Myrtle Nichols, Mae Kinman, Betty Cleveland and Marilyn Fettinger; and one grandson, Christopher Mathias.

Joyce is survived by her husband, James Lawrence of Huntingburg; children, David Wayne (Rachelle) Mathias, Robert Douglas (Anne) Mathias, both of Huntingburg, Anthony Scott (Sharon) Mathias of Jeffersonville, Ricky Joe (Lynette) Mathias of Winslow, and Kristy Lynn Lawrence of Huntingburg; one sister, Loretta (James) Hainley of Greenwood; 10 grandchildren, 4 step grandchildren; twelve great-grandchildren and many step great-grandchildren.

Funeral service for Maxine Lawrence will be held at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day, October 4,2025. Visitation will be from 10: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. prior to the funeral service at Nass and Son Funeral Home in Huntingburg.  Pastor William Covey will officiate. Burial will follow at Fairmount Cemetery.
